Overview
Facilities Maintenance Worker (MW) performs skilled and semi-skilled work in repairs, installations, carpentry, painting, electrical tasks, plumbing, groundskeeping, moving/transporting items, and documenting maintenance activities under the supervision of the Facilities Maintenance Supervisor.

- Repair and replace plumbing fixtures including faucets, sinks, toilets, and water heaters.
- Repair and replace steam valves, pipes, and thermostats; insulate steam lines and clear stoppages.
- Operate and maintain heating and hot water systems including filters, pumps, and thermostats.
- Perform carpentry tasks such as repairing doors, windows, stairs, railings, floors, roofs, locks, and hardware.
- Assemble and install furniture, blinds, shelving, cabinets, and platforms.
- Assist with renovation and remodeling including drywall repair, plastering, and painting.
- Perform electrical repairs including lighting, switches, outlets, cables, and appliances.
- Maintain program grounds including mowing, trimming, and snow removal.
- Move, transport, relocate, and discard furniture, equipment, supplies, and client belongings.
- Operate tools and machinery including drills, saws, lawnmowers, and snow blowers.
- Conduct basic vehicle maintenance such as fluid checks, tire changes, and cleaning.
- Use work request tracking systems and submit required documentation and checklists.
- Perform masonry and flooring tasks including tile and carpet installation and repair.
